**Detailed parameter description:**
- VDS (V): 1200V, indicating the maximum allowable drain-source voltage, which determines the voltage tolerance of the device.
- VGE (±V): -4/+22V, indicating the maximum allowable voltage between gate and source, indicating the voltage control range of the product.
- Vthtyp (V): 2~5V, the typical value of the gate-source threshold voltage, indicating the voltage range at which the device begins to conduct.
- RDS(on)@VGS=18Vtyp(mΩ): 32mΩ, the typical value of the drain-source on-resistance when the gate voltage is 18V, used to evaluate the conduction performance of the device.
- ID (A): 63A, drain current, represents the output capability of the device.
Domain and module applications:
** Application introduction: * *
The product is a silicon carbide (SiC) technology device, suitable for high pressure, high frequency, high temperature applications, with the following characteristics:
1. * * Power converter: * * It is suitable for power converter modules, such as DC-AC inverter, AC-DC rectifier, etc., to realize energy conversion and adjustment in the power system.
2. * * Electric vehicle charger: * * used for electric vehicle charger module, can provide efficient and fast charging services to meet the growing market demand for electric vehicles.
3. * * Solar Inverters: * * plays a role in solar inverters, converting the direct current collected by the solar panels into alternating current for home or commercial electricity.
4. * * High frequency power supply: * * Application in high frequency power supply modules, such as wireless charger, high frequency electric furnace, etc., to help to achieve efficient energy conversion and high frequency output.
5. * * Power transmission and distribution: * * Switmodules in power transmission and distribution system to ensure the safe and stable operation of the power system and improve energy utilization efficiency.
As can be seen from the above examples, VBP112MC63-4L model devices are suitable for modules and equipment in various fields, with the characteristics of high pressure, high frequency and high temperature, and are suitable for applications requiring stable performance and high efficiency.
